The effect of mechanical activation of alumina on its physical and mechanical properties has been studied . It was shown that spontaneous aggregation of particles of activated alumina suppress dusting. Distribution of particles primary and mechanoactivated alumina after measurement granulometric size composition on laser graininess meter « Мicrosizer – 201C» is shown and difference of particles distribution of is established. Distribution of particles of alumina after mechanical activation in planetary mill М-3 is presented by three areas. The explanation of the mechanism of distribution as a result of crystals variation of alumina is perofrmed
